 SENNA MYRTLE BEACH, S.C. – The Felician College baseball team split a pair of non-league games on Saturday during the Northeast Challenge at the Ripken Experience Complex. In the afternoon, junior right-hander B.J. Senna (Wallingford, CT/Sheehan) pitched five shutout innings to lead Felician to an 8-1 victory over Dowling College. Later, the Golden Falcons lost to nationally-ranked West Chester University by the same 8-1 score.
Against Dowling, Senna (1-0) allowed four hits, all singles, struck out five batters, and walked three in his first start of the season. John Calise (Staten Island, NY/St. Peter’s) yielded three hits in 2 1/3 innings of hitless relief, by which time the Golden Falcons had built a 6-0 advantage. |
